Hinweis: Obwohl JavaScript für diese Website nicht unbedingt erforderlich ist, werden Ihre Interaktionsmöglichkeiten mit den Inhalten eingeschränkt sein. Bitte aktivieren Sie JavaScript für das volle Erlebnis.

Python 2.5.4

Release-Datum: 23. Dez. 2008

Dies ist die letzte Fehlerbehebungsversion von Python 2.5. Zukünftige Versionen von Python 2.5 werden nur Sicherheitsupdates enthalten; es werden keine neuen Funktionen hinzugefügt und keine "regulären" Fehler mehr behoben. Laut den Release Notes wurden seit Python 2.5.2 etwa 80 Fehler und Patches behoben, viele davon verbesserten die Stabilität des Interpreters und seine Portabilität. Python 2.5.3 enthielt leider einen fehlerhaften Patch, der zu Interpreter-Abstürzen führen konnte; die einzige Änderung in Python 2.5.4 im Vergleich zu 2.5.4 ist die Rücknahme dieses Patches. Zukünftige Versionen werden nur noch Sicherheitsprobleme adressieren, und es werden keine Binärdateien oder Dokumentationsupdates für zukünftige Versionen von Python 2.5 bereitgestellt.

Wenn Sie die neueste Produktionsversion von Python wünschen, verwenden Sie Python 2.7.2 oder neuer.

Siehe die detaillierten Release Notes für weitere Details.

Weitere Informationen zu den neuen Funktionen von Python 2.5 finden Sie unter den Highlights von 2.5 oder konsultieren Sie Andrew Kuchlings Was ist neu in Python für eine detailliertere Ansicht.

Bitte sehen Sie sich die separate Fehler-Seite für bekannte Probleme und das Verfahren zur Fehlerberichterstattung an.

Siehe auch die Lizenz.

Release herunterladen

Windows

Für x86-Prozessoren: python-2.5.4.msi

Für Win64-Itanium-Benutzer: python-2.5.4.ia64.msi

Für Win64-AMD64-Benutzer: python-2.5.4.amd64.msi

Dieser Installer ermöglicht eine automatisierte Installation und viele weitere neue Funktionen.

Um diese Installer verwenden zu können, muss das Windows-System Microsoft Installer 2.0 unterstützen. Speichern Sie einfach die Installer-Datei auf Ihrem lokalen Rechner und führen Sie sie dann aus, um festzustellen, ob Ihr Rechner MSI unterstützt.

Windows XP und neuere Versionen haben bereits MSI; viele ältere Rechner werden MSI bereits installiert haben.

Wenn Ihr Rechner Microsoft Installer nicht enthält, müssen Sie ihn kostenlos von Microsoft für Windows 95, 98 und Me und für Windows NT 4.0 und 2000 herunterladen.

Windows-Benutzer könnten auch an Mark Hammonds pywin32-Paket interessiert sein, das von Sourceforge erhältlich ist. pywin32 fügt Python eine Reihe von Windows-spezifischen Erweiterungen hinzu, einschließlich COM-Unterstützung und der Pythonwin IDE.

MacOS X

Für MacOS X 10.3 und neuer: python-2.5.4-macosx.dmg. Dies ist ein Universal-Installer.

Das Universal OS X-Image enthält einen Installer für Python 2.5.4, der auf Mac OS X 10.3.9 und neuer auf sowohl PPC- als auch Intel-Macs funktioniert. Die kompilierten Bibliotheken enthalten sowohl bsddb als auch readline.

Andere Plattformen

Gzip-komprimierter Quellcode: Python-2.5.4.tgz

Bzip2-komprimierter Quellcode: Python-2.5.4.tar.bz2, das Quellcode-Archiv.

Die bzip2-komprimierte Version ist erheblich kleiner, also nehmen Sie diese, wenn Ihr System über die entsprechenden Werkzeuge verfügt, um damit umzugehen.

Entpacken Sie das Archiv mittar -zxvf Python-2.5.4.tgz(oderbzcat Python-2.5.4.tar.bz2 | tar -xf -). Wechseln Sie in das Verzeichnis Python-2.5.4 und führen Sie die Befehle "./configure", "make", "make install" aus, um Python zu kompilieren und zu installieren. Das Quellcode-Archiv eignet sich auch für Windows-Benutzer, die ihre eigene Version erstellen möchten.

Was ist neu?

  • Siehe die Highlights der Python 2.5 Veröffentlichung.
  • Andrew Kuchlings Was ist neu in Python 2.5 beschreibt die auffälligsten Änderungen seit Python 2.4 im Detail.
  • Eine detaillierte Liste der Änderungen in 2.5.4 finden Sie in den Release Notes oder imMisc/NEWSDatei im Quellcode-Paket.
  • Für die vollständige Liste der Änderungen können Sie in Subversion stöbern.

Dokumentation

Die Dokumentation wurde ebenfalls aktualisiert

Dateien, MD5-Prüfsummen, Signaturen und Größen

ad47b23778f64edadaaa8b5534986eed Python-2.5.4.tgz (11604497 Bytes, Signatur)

394a5f56a5ce811fb0f023197ec0833e Python-2.5.4.tar.bz2 (9821313 Bytes, Signatur)

b4bbaf5a24f7f0f5389706d768b4d210 python-2.5.4.msi (11323392 Bytes, Signatur)

b1e1e2a43324b0b6ddaff101ecbd8913 python-2.5.4.amd64.msi (11340800 Bytes, Signatur)

1acf900a3daf3f99d1a5511c2df98853 python-2.5.4.ia64.msi (13567488 Bytes, Signatur)

d8bd62fd175f5f9e9f4573e31096747e python-2.5.4-macosx.dmg (19277129 Bytes, Signatur)

46d82531cfb9384d19d1bb4c9bbcfbab Python25.chm (4182312 Bytes, Signatur)

Die obigen Signaturen wurden mit GnuPG unter Verwendung des öffentlichen Schlüssels des Release Managers Martin v. Löwis generiert, dessen Key-ID 7D9DC8D2 ist.

Vollständiges Changelog

Dateien

Version Betriebssystem Beschreibung MD5 Summe Dateigröße GPG
Gzip-komprimiertes Quell-Tarball Quellcode-Veröffentlichung f58e4d4cd0e7764f187f775f2a0a4384 47,8 MB SIG
bzip2 komprimierter Source Tarball Quellcode-Veröffentlichung 394a5f56a5ce811fb0f023197ec0833e 9.4 MB SIG
Mac OS X-Installer macOS d8bd62fd175f5f9e9f4573e31096747e 18,4 MB SIG
Windows-Hilfedatei Windows 46d82531cfb9384d19d1bb4c9bbcfbab 4,0 MB SIG
Windows x86 MSI-Installer Windows b4bbaf5a24f7f0f5389706d768b4d210 10,8 MB SIG
Windows x86-64 MSI-Installer Windows für AMD64/EM64T/x64 b1e1e2a43324b0b6ddaff101ecbd8913 10,8 MB SIG